Transaction 6509b91c41c60f2b97d75859d207223e23a397b564b2a653c9dd0ffa39feb552
1 Input
1 Output
-
6509b91c41c60f2b97d75859d207223e23a397b564b2a653c9dd0ffa39feb552:0
- value
- 30348769
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b9587b5c85a255820730ae5181749f07616002a
- address
- bc1qdw2c0dwgtgj4sgrnptj3s96f7pmpvqp2yjv7cg